X-Git-Url: https://git.opendaylight.org/gerrit/gitweb?a=blobdiff_plain;f=jjb%2Flispflowmapping%2Flispflowmapping.yaml;h=ea09f9b430aa37112fec7869e4bc4e0315ac1adb;hb=f927241d5e28c2ded8f98f4e35ede4344be2dc5b;hp=81f4308d84c322927336cb3d6314e87dab7c7ee0;hpb=6a5d610c3f9f470e2694c0f211726f215bf690a1;p=releng%2Fbuilder.git diff --git a/jjb/lispflowmapping/lispflowmapping.yaml b/jjb/lispflowmapping/lispflowmapping.yaml index 81f4308d8..ea09f9b43 100644 --- a/jjb/lispflowmapping/lispflowmapping.yaml +++ b/jjb/lispflowmapping/lispflowmapping.yaml @@ -1,24 +1,23 @@ --- - project: - name: lispflowmapping-sulfur + name: lispflowmapping-calcium jobs: - "{project-name}-distribution-check-{stream}" - "{project-name}-maven-javadoc-jobs": mvn-version: mvn38 + java-version: openjdk17 - "{project-name}-rtd-jobs": - build-node: centos7-builder-2c-2g + build-node: centos8-builder-2c-2g project-pattern: lispflowmapping rtd-build-url: https://readthedocs.org/api/v2/webhook/odl-lispflowmapping/47783/ rtd-token: 181be9dd804e4969b9f318a6f1988e3cbee9d9a8 - - odl-maven-jobs-jdk11 - - odl-maven-verify-jobs + - odl-maven-jobs-jdk17 - odl-maven-verify-jobs-jdk17 - stream: sulfur + stream: calcium project: "lispflowmapping" project-name: "lispflowmapping" branch: "master" - java-version: "openjdk11" mvn-settings: "lispflowmapping-settings" mvn-goals: "clean deploy -DrepoBuild" mvn-opts: "-Xmx2048m -Dmaven.compile.fork=true" @@ -34,23 +33,24 @@ staging-profile-id: 96fff2503b766 - project: - name: lispflowmapping-phosphorus + name: lispflowmapping-potassium jobs: - "{project-name}-distribution-check-{stream}" - - "{project-name}-maven-javadoc-jobs" + - "{project-name}-maven-javadoc-jobs": + mvn-version: mvn38 + java-version: openjdk17 - "{project-name}-rtd-jobs": - build-node: centos7-builder-2c-2g + build-node: centos8-builder-2c-2g project-pattern: lispflowmapping rtd-build-url: https://readthedocs.org/api/v2/webhook/odl-lispflowmapping/47783/ rtd-token: 181be9dd804e4969b9f318a6f1988e3cbee9d9a8 - - odl-maven-jobs-jdk11 - - odl-maven-verify-jobs + - odl-maven-jobs-jdk17 + - odl-maven-verify-jobs-jdk17 - stream: phosphorus + stream: potassium project: "lispflowmapping" project-name: "lispflowmapping" - branch: "stable/phosphorus" - java-version: "openjdk11" + branch: "stable/potassium" mvn-settings: "lispflowmapping-settings" mvn-goals: "clean deploy -DrepoBuild" mvn-opts: "-Xmx2048m -Dmaven.compile.fork=true" @@ -60,29 +60,30 @@ **/*.log **/target/surefire-reports/*-output.txt - build-node: centos7-builder-8c-8g + build-node: centos8-builder-8c-8g # Used by the release job staging-profile-id: 96fff2503b766 - project: - name: lispflowmapping-silicon + name: lispflowmapping-argon jobs: - "{project-name}-distribution-check-{stream}" - - "{project-name}-maven-javadoc-jobs" + - "{project-name}-maven-javadoc-jobs": + mvn-version: mvn38 + java-version: openjdk17 - "{project-name}-rtd-jobs": - build-node: centos7-builder-2c-2g + build-node: centos8-builder-2c-2g project-pattern: lispflowmapping rtd-build-url: https://readthedocs.org/api/v2/webhook/odl-lispflowmapping/47783/ rtd-token: 181be9dd804e4969b9f318a6f1988e3cbee9d9a8 - - odl-maven-jobs-jdk11 - - odl-maven-verify-jobs + - odl-maven-jobs-jdk17 + - odl-maven-verify-jobs-jdk17 - stream: silicon + stream: argon project: "lispflowmapping" project-name: "lispflowmapping" - branch: "stable/silicon" - java-version: "openjdk11" + branch: "stable/argon" mvn-settings: "lispflowmapping-settings" mvn-goals: "clean deploy -DrepoBuild" mvn-opts: "-Xmx2048m -Dmaven.compile.fork=true" @@ -92,7 +93,7 @@ **/*.log **/target/surefire-reports/*-output.txt - build-node: centos7-builder-8c-8g + build-node: centos8-builder-8c-8g # Used by the release job staging-profile-id: 96fff2503b766 @@ -100,18 +101,13 @@ - project: name: lispflowmapping-sonar jobs: - - gerrit-maven-sonar + - odl-sonar-jobs-jdk17 + project: "lispflowmapping" project-name: "lispflowmapping" branch: "master" - java-version: "openjdk11" mvn-settings: "lispflowmapping-settings" - mvn-goals: "clean deploy -DrepoBuild" mvn-opts: "-Xmx2048m -Dmaven.compile.fork=true" - sonarcloud: true - sonarcloud-project-organization: "{sonarcloud_project_organization}" - sonarcloud-api-token: "{sonarcloud_api_token}" - sonarcloud-project-key: "{sonarcloud_project_organization}_{project-name}" - project: name: lispflowmapping-info